做网络那么多年,连以太网接口和串口都分不清?本文值得一看!

简介: 做网络那么多年,连以太网接口和串口都分不清?本文值得一看!

路由器是一种网络设备,它的主要功能是在不同的网络之间转发数据包,实现网络互联。路由器根据数据包的目的地址,选择最佳的路径,将数据包发送到下一跳。路由器可以连接不同的网络类型,如以太网、帧中继、PPP等。

路由器上有多种不同的接口,用于连接不同的网络或设备。其中最常见的两种接口是以太网接口和串口。

本文瑞哥就给大家介绍一下以太网接口和串口,让我们直接开始!

1. 以太网接口

以太网接口(Ethernet interface)是路由器的一种常见网络接口,它通过以太网协议连接到网络中的其他设备。以太网接口通常有多个,每个接口都有一个唯一的MAC地址,用于标识该接口所连接的设备。以太网接口可以用于连接局域网和广域网,它是路由器实现路由功能的重要手段。

1.1 以太网接口的工作原理

以太网接口的工作原理基于以太网协议。以太网协议是一种广泛使用的局域网协议,它定义了物理层和数据链路层的规范。以太网接口通过物理层的传输介质(如双绞线、光纤等)将数据帧传输到目标设备,然后在数据链路层将数据帧解包,提取出目标MAC地址和源MAC地址,然后将数据帧传递给路由器的网络层进行路由。

1.2 以太网接口的类型

以太网接口有很多种类型,常见的有以下几种:

  • 10Base-T:传输速度为10Mbps,使用双绞线作为传输介质;
  • 100Base-T:传输速度为100Mbps,使用双绞线作为传输介质;
  • 1000Base-T:传输速度为1Gbps,使用双绞线作为传输介质;
  • 1000Base-SX:传输速度为1Gbps,使用光纤作为传输介质;
  • 10GBase-T:传输速度为10Gbps,使用双绞线作为传输介质;
  • 10GBase-SR:传输速度为10Gbps,使用光纤作为传输介质。

1.3 以太网接口的配置

以太网接口的配置包括以下几个方面:

  • IP地址:以太网接口需要配置一个唯一的IP地址,用于标识该接口所连接的网络;
  • 子网掩码:用于指定网络的子网范围;
  • 默认网关:指定该接口所连接的网络的默认网关;
  • DNS服务器:指定DNS服务器的IP地址。

1.4 以太网接口的用途

  • 连接计算机和服务器:以太网接口可以将路由器连接到计算机和服务器,使它们能够共享数据和资源。
  • 连接交换机:以太网接口可以将路由器连接到交换机,使它们能够在局域网中传输数据包。
  • 连接广域网:以太网接口可以将路由器连接到广域网,使它们能够在不同的网络之间传输数据包。

2. 串口

串口(Serial interface)是一种用于串行通信的接口,它是计算机与其他设备进行通信的重要手段。串口通常有多个,每个串口都有一个唯一的串口号,用于标识该接口所连接的设备。串口可以用于连接各种设备,例如调制解调器、打印机、传感器等。

2.1 串口的工作原理

串口的工作原理是通过串行通信协议将信号从一个设备传输到另一个设备。串口通过串行通信协议将数据分成多个字节,然后按照一定的规则将这些字节依次传输到目标设备。

串口的串行通信协议包括以下几种:

  • RS-232:是一种常见的串行通信协议,用于计算机和其他设备之间的通信;
  • RS-422:是一种高速的串行通信协议,用于在长距离范围内进行通信;
  • RS-485:是一种多点通信的串行通信协议,用于连接多个设备。

2.2 串口的配置

串口的配置包括以下几个方面:

  • 波特率:指定串口传输的速率,常见的波特率有9600、19200、38400、57600和115200;
  • 数据位:指定每个字节传输的数据位数,常见的数据位数有7和8;
  • 校验位:用于检验传输数据的正确性,常见的校验位有奇校验、偶校验和无校验;
  • 停止位:指定每个字节传输后的停止位数,常见的停止位数有1和2。

2.3 串口的用途

  • 连接调制解调器:串口可以将路由器连接到调制解调器,使它们能够通过电话线路连接到互联网。
  • 连接控制台:串口可以将路由器连接到计算机或终端,使管理员可以通过控制台访问路由器的配置界面。
  • 连接其他设备:串口可以将路由器连接到其他设备,如传感器、打印机和扫描仪,以实现数据和命令的传输。

3. 以太网接口和串口的区别

以太网接口和串口在传输方式、支持的速度、使用的协议等方面都有不同,以下是一些主要的区别:

  • 传输方式:以太网接口使用并行传输方式,即同时发送多个比特;串口使用串行传输方式,即依次发送单个比特。
  • 支持的速度:以太网接口支持的速度较高,一般为10Mbps、100Mbps或1000Mbps;串口支持的速度较低,一般为64Kbps、1.544Mbps或2.048Mbps。
  • 使用的协议:以太网接口使用CSMA/CD协议进行媒体访问控制,使用MAC地址进行寻址;串口使用PPP、帧中继、ISDN等协议进行数据封装和传输,使用IP地址进行寻址。
  • 连接的设备:以太网接口连接的设备主要是局域网内的设备,如交换机、主机或其他路由器;串口连接的设备主要是广域网内的设备,如其他路由器、调制解调器或通信服务提供商。

4. 总结

下表总结了以太网接口和串口的主要特点:

接口类型 主要特点
以太网接口 - 常见的网络接口
- 传输速度高
- 可以连接局域网和广域网
串口 - 常见的串行通信接口
- 可以连接各种设备
- 传输速度较慢

通过以上对以太网接口和串口的介绍,我们可以了解到它们在路由器中的重要性和应用场景。以太网接口通常用于连接网络,实现路由功能;而串口则用于与各种设备进行通信,实现数据的传输和控制。

目录
相关文章
|
2月前
|
负载均衡 网络虚拟化
网络技术基础(17)——以太网链路聚合
【3月更文挑战第4天】网络基础笔记(加班了几天,中途耽搁了,预计推迟6天)
|
2月前
ifconfig 配置网络接口
ifconfig 配置网络接口。
18 1
|
2月前
|
网络协议 网络虚拟化 网络架构
网络技术基础(8)—— 以太网交换基础
【3月更文挑战第2天】网络基础笔记(加班了几天,中途耽搁了,预计推迟6天),这篇借鉴了之前师兄的笔记,边听边记笔记实在是太慢了。
|
2月前
|
监控 Shell Linux
【Shell 命令集合 网络通讯 】Linux 分析串口的状态 statserial命令 使用指南
【Shell 命令集合 网络通讯 】Linux 分析串口的状态 statserial命令 使用指南
33 0
|
2月前
|
域名解析 网络协议 Linux
【Shell 命令集合 网络通讯 】Linux 设置和管理网络接口配置信息 netconfig命令 使用指南
【Shell 命令集合 网络通讯 】Linux 设置和管理网络接口配置信息 netconfig命令 使用指南
61 1
|
22天前
|
网络协议 Linux
在Linux中,管理和配置网络接口
在Linux中管理网络接口涉及多个命令,如`ifconfig`(在新版本中被`ip`取代)、`ip`(用于网络设备配置)、`nmcli`(NetworkManager的CLI工具)、`nmtui`(文本界面配置)、`route/ip route`(处理路由表)、`netstat/ss`(显示网络状态)和`hostnamectl/systemctl`(主机名和服务管理)。这些命令帮助用户启动接口、设置IP地址、查看连接和路由信息。不同发行版可能有差异,建议参考相应文档。
19 4
|
2月前
|
监控 网络协议 Linux
【Shell 命令集合 网络通讯 】Linux 显示网络 连接、路由表和网络接口信息 netstat命令 使用指南
【Shell 命令集合 网络通讯 】Linux 显示网络 连接、路由表和网络接口信息 netstat命令 使用指南
63 1
|
3天前
|
安全 网络协议 物联网
城域以太网:连接城市的高速网络
【4月更文挑战第22天】
9 0
|
8天前
|
Ubuntu Linux
自动化解决Linux网络预测网络接口命名问题
自动化解决Linux网络预测网络接口命名问题
17 0